Exam Format

The Telemetry Monitor Technician Exam is designed to assess your ability to interpret and manage telemetry monitoring effectively. This exam typically consists of multiple-choice questions, which test your understanding of key concepts related to cardiac care and monitoring.

  • Number of Questions: Typically, there are around 100 questions.
  • Time Allotted: You might have between 2 to 3 hours to complete the test, depending on the exam provider.
  • Passing Score: Most organizations require a score of around 70% to pass.

The questions are derived from the core areas fundamental to telemetry monitoring, including anatomy of the heart, ECG interpretation, arrhythmias, and troubleshooting equipment.

What to Expect

Upon entering the exam, expect to encounter questions that cover a broad spectrum of topics. The following areas are commonly tested:

  • Cardiac Anatomy and Physiology: Understanding the structures of the heart and how they function.
  • ECG Interpretation: Recognizing normal versus abnormal tracings.
  • Rhythm Analysis: Identifying various arrhythmias, such as atrial fibrillation, ventricular tachycardia, and bradycardia.
  • Telemetry Equipment Usage: Operating and troubleshooting telemetry equipment effectively.
  • Patient Care Protocols: Knowledge of emergency procedures and basic patient interaction skills.

Each question is designed to ensure that technicians are adequately prepared to perform their duties with competence and confidence.

What skills are necessary for a Telemetry Monitor Technician?

To succeed as a Telemetry Monitor Technician, one must excel in interpreting cardiac rhythms, troubleshooting equipment, and demonstrating critical thinking under pressure. Additionally, strong communication skills are essential for effective collaboration with healthcare teams, especially in high-stress environments like hospitals.

What is the salary expectation for Telemetry Monitor Technicians?

Telemetry Monitor Technicians can expect a competitive salary, often around $50,000 to $65,000 annually, depending on location and experience. For instance, those working in metropolitan areas tend to earn higher wages, as the demand for skilled technicians increases within urban healthcare facilities.

What are the eligibility requirements for the Telemetry Monitor Technician exam?

Generally, candidates must have a high school diploma or equivalent, with many possessing certifications or training in healthcare fields. Some employers may prefer those with experience in telemetry monitoring or related roles. Researching local standards can provide specific guidelines for your area.
